
基于改进用户兴趣点度量方式的推荐算法研究 被引量:2

Improved Recommendation Algorithm Based on a Modified User Taste Definition
摘要 推荐算法是个性化推荐系统中最为核心的一部分。文本通过给出产品流行性定义,提出了一种改进的用户兴趣点度量方法,进而将用户的兴趣点嵌入到基于物质扩散原理的推荐算法中。新算法引入参数口度量产品的推荐权重与用户兴趣点之间的关系。MovieLens数据集上的数值结果表明新的用户兴趣点定义方法可以同时改进推荐算法的准确度和推荐列表多样性,当采用60%的数据作为训练集时,多样性可以提高13.15%。进一步的结果表明当训练集很稀疏的时候,应当赋予与用户兴趣点不同的产品更高的推荐能力,随着稀疏度增加,赋予与用户兴趣点相近的产品更多推荐能力可以大幅度提高算法的表现。 Recommendation algorithm plays core role in recommendation systems. By introducing a new object popularity definition, this paper presents an improved user taste measurement, which is embedded into the mass-diffusionbased algorithm. In the new algorithm, a free parameter β is introduced to investigate the correlation between the object popularity and user tastes. The numerical results on one benchmark dataset show that both the accuracy and diversity could be improved greatly. For example, when the training set is set as 60% percentage of data, the diversity could be enhanced 13.15%. In addition, the numerical results indicate that the objects whose popularities are far away to users' tastes should be set more recommendation power when the training data is sparse, on the contrary, the recommendation power of objects whose degrees are close to the target user' s tastes should be enhanced when the sparsity of training data is increased.
出处 《情报学报》 CSSCI 北大核心 2011年第11期1158-1162,共5页 Journal of the China Society for Scientific and Technical Information
基金 基金项目:国家自然科学基金资助项目(10905052,70901010,71071098,91024026) 上海市科研创新基金(11ZZ135,11YZ110) 上海市智能信息处理重点实验室开放基金(IIPL-2010-06) 上海市大学生创新项目(SH091025227) 上海市系统分析与集成重点学科(S30501).
关键词 推荐算法 用户兴趣点 物质扩散 二部分网络 recommendation algorithm, user tastes, mass diffusion, bipartite networks
  • 引文网络
  • 相关文献


  • 1Zhang G Q, Zhang G Q, Yang Q F, et al. Evolution of the Internet and its cores [ J]. New Journal of Physics, 2008,10 : 12307.
  • 2Brin S, Page L. The anatomy of a large scale hypertextual Web search engine [ J]. Comput. Net. ISDN Sys. 1998,30:107-117.
  • 3刘建国,周涛,汪秉宏.个性化推荐系统的研究进展[J].自然科学进展,2009,19(1):1-15. 被引量:435
  • 4Herlocker J L, Konstan J A, Terveen K, et al. Evaluating collaborative filtering recommender systems [ J ]. ACM Trans. Inform. Syst. ,2004,22:5-53.
  • 5Konstan J A, Miller B N, Mahz D, et al. GroupLens: applying collaborative filtering to Usenet news [ J ]. Commun. ACM, 1997,40:77-87.
  • 6Liu J G, Wang B H, Guo Q. Improved collaborative filtering algorithm via information transformation [ J ]. Int. J. Mod. Phys. C ,2009,20:285-293.
  • 7宣照国,苗静,党延忠.基于扩展邻居的协同过滤算法[J].情报学报,2010,29(3):443-448. 被引量:6
  • 8潘红艳,林鸿飞,赵晶.基于矩阵划分和兴趣方差的协同过滤算法[J].情报学报,2006,25(1):49-54. 被引量:16
  • 9Balabanovic M, Shoham Y. Fab: Content-based, collabor- ative recommendation [ J ]. Comm. AC M, 1997,40:66-72.
  • 10Pazzani M J. A framework for collaborative, content- based, and demographic filtering [ J ]. Artif. Intell. Rev. , 1999,13:393-408.


  • 1龚松杰.个性化推荐中一种新的相似性计算方法[J].计算机系统应用,2008,17(7):87-89. 被引量:1
  • 2陈健,印鉴.基于影响集的协作过滤推荐算法[J].软件学报,2007,18(7):1685-1694. 被引量:59
  • 3Resnick P, lakovou N, Sushak M, et al. GroupLens: An open architecture for collaborative filtering of netnews. Proc 1994 Computer Supported Cooperative Work Conf, Chapel Hill, 1994: 175-186
  • 4Hill W, Stead L, Rosenstein M, et al. Recommending and evaluating choices in a virtual community of use. Proc Conf Human Factors in Computing Systems. Denver, 1995:194 -201
  • 5梅田望夫.网络巨变元年-你必须参加的大未来.先觉:先觉出版社,2006
  • 6Adomavicius G, Tuzhilin A. Expert-driven validation of Rule Based User Models in personalization applications. Data Mining and Knowledge Discovery, 2001, 5(1-2):33-58
  • 7Adomavicius G, Tuzhilin A. Toward the next generation of recommender systems: A survey of the state-of-the art and possible extensions. IEEE Trans on Knowledge and Data Engineering, 2005, 17(6): 734-749
  • 8Rich E. User modeling via stereotypes. Cognitive Science, 1979, 3(4) : 329-354
  • 9Goldberg D, Nichols D, Oki BM, et al. Using collaborative filtering to weave an information tapestry. Comm ACM, 1992, 35(12):61-70
  • 10Konstan JA, Miller BN, Maltz D, el al. GroupLens: Applying collaborative filtering to usenet news. Comm ACM, 1997, 40(3) : 77-87





使用帮助 返回顶部